Question Heating near my feet during driving

Sometimes when I'm driving my 96' I30 it gets hot near my feet while driving. It's off an on but when it's hot it's REAL HOT. The temperature gauge always stays normal. I have 225,000 miles on her. What can I do to stop this heat?

Block the vent with cloth or repair system.

Might be the valve vacuum actuator hoses. As they age, ends brittle at intake end. Take off and verify; cut half inch off. Reinsert. The valve is at the firewall, under hood.
